Gene: PIP4K2B |
Gene summary for PIP4K2B |
![]() |
Gene information | Species | Human | Gene symbol | PIP4K2B | Gene ID | 8396 |
Gene name | phosphatidylinositol-5-phosphate 4-kinase type 2 beta | |
Gene Alias | PI5P4KB | |
Cytomap | 17q12 | |
Gene Type | protein-coding | GO ID | GO:0000045 | UniProtAcc | P78356 |
